Breeding in temperate and subarctic regions of Europe and Asia, these birds embark on incredible journeys, traveling thousands of kilometers to reach their wintering grounds in Africa and southern Asia. Rajaji National Park serves as a crucial stopover point for these tireless travelers, providing them with the resources they need to rest and refuel before continuing their southward migration.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"A_Master_of_the_Marshes\"><\/span>A Master of the Marshes<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">It thrives in wetland habitats. In Rajaji National Park, these birds are most commonly found along the banks of the Ganges River, in seasonal pools formed by monsoon rains, and in the marshy areas surrounding the Bhimgoda <a href=\"https:\/\/dictionary.cambridge.org\/dictionary\/english\/barrage#google_vignette\" data-type=\"link\" data-id=\"https:\/\/dictionary.cambridge.org\/dictionary\/english\/barrage#google_vignette\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noreferrer noopener nofollow\">Barrage<\/a>. Shallow waters with an abundance of aquatic vegetation provide the perfect environment for the Greenshank to forage for food.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The park&#8217;s diverse wetland ecosystems cater to the specific needs of the Greenshank. Its long, slender bill acts as a probe, perfectly adapted for foraging in mud and shallow water. The bird wades through the water, its keen eyes scanning for prey. Upon spotting a target, it lunges forward with a rapid thrust of its bill, snapping up worms, insects, small fish, crustaceans, and other aquatic invertebrates.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Greenshank&#8217;s visual prowess is further enhanced by its unique feeding behavior known as &#8220;dabbling.&#8221; While wading, the bird dips its head repeatedly into the water, creating ripples that flush out hidden prey. A sharp, piercing &#8220;twee-it&#8221; serves as an alarm call, alerting others to potential threats. During courtship displays and territorial disputes, the Greenshank produces a more complex series of whistles and trills. The Common Greenshank is a medium-sized bird, reaching a length of about 32-39 cm. Its most striking feature is its long, greenish-yellow legs, which stand out against its predominantly brown and white plumage.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">During the breeding season, the Greenshank undergoes a transformation. The dull brown feathers on its back are replaced by a richer, more rufous coloration, and the underparts become spotted with black. Habitat loss due to wetland degradation, pollution, and encroachment by human settlements poses a significant danger to these migratory birds. Climate change and its impact on rainfall patterns could also disrupt their migratory routes and breeding grounds.<\/p>\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-image\">\n<figure class=\"aligncenter size-large\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"1024\" height=\"683\" src=\"https:\/\/junglesafarirajajinationalpark.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/05\/4-80-1024x683.jpg\" alt=\"Common Greenshank in Rajaji National Park\" class=\"wp-image-3064\" srcset=\"https:\/\/junglesafarirajajinationalpark.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/05\/4-80-1024x683.jpg 1024w, https:\/\/junglesafarirajajinationalpark.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/05\/4-80-300x200.jpg 300w, https:\/\/junglesafarirajajinationalpark.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/05\/4-80-768x512.jpg 768w, https:\/\/junglesafarirajajinationalpark.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/05\/4-80-150x100.jpg 150w, https:\/\/junglesafarirajajinationalpark.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2024\/05\/4-80.jpg 1200w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px\" \/><figcaption class=\"wp-element-caption\">Common Greenshank in Rajaji National Park<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<\/div>\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\"><span class=\"ez-toc-section\" id=\"Conservation_Efforts_and_a_Brighter_Future\"><\/span>Conservation Efforts and a Brighter Future<span class=\"ez-toc-section-end\"><\/span><\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Conservation efforts are crucial to ensure the continued presence of the Common Greenshank in Rajaji National Park and beyond.
